Mikhail Zavileysky, head of DataArt's St. Petersburg office, has recently begun taking a new course at the Stockholm School of Economics called, "Branding - Corporate Religion".

May 30, 2004
The program focuses on the latest tendencies of branding, the most economical means of organizational management, and how to create a dream market.
The curriculum is lead by teachers who have acquired practical experience within many areas and are well known as strategic brand consultants.
Divided into three modules, the course takes place in St. Petersburg, Moscow and Stockholm. The first module, "Knowing the Brand", is dedicated to the management, development, and relationship qualities of brands. The second module, "Building the Brand", includes 4D branding, commercial myth creation, brand archetypes, and corporate religion. And the third module, "Living the Brand", explores international, corporate, and personal brand building strategies.
Over the period of study, Mikhail will develop a strategic Company Brand Development Project.

DataArt Delegation Back from NY

May 18, 2004
The team of leading programmers and account managers returned today from their New York business trip. The team visited the headquarters of a major New York based asset management firm. DataArt developed a set of financial applications based on the business workflows of the client and implemented them using the most up-to-date, efficient, and robust technologies. These technologies include the Microsoft .NET Framework as a platform, Infragistics NetAdvantage controls for the presentation layer, and Web Services for intercommunication. Since these financial applications are already in use, the main focus of the trip was regular field support and gathering feedback from the end users. Members of the delegation enjoyed direct communication with the IT department of the client over cups of coffee. Understanding as much as possible the needs of the client, and close collaboration with him to achieve better results, are the keys to DataArt’s continuing success.
